Duck Creek Golf Course
Played On 08/30/2017Off the back nine and stabbed in the back on the front
Mike was friendly and talkative as I waited on my friend to arrive. He is an older man and kept me entertained with several stories about coaching basketball, serving in the Army, and a black coach of whom he spoke well. He sent us off the back nine telling us that no one was going off the front because a tournament that started at 5:30. He said that we would have plenty of time to finish. We finished the back in under 2 hours. We went to hole# 1 to discover that 5 groups where on that hole. We asked Mike about it and he showed me who he really was. He was rude and rebelled as the Pro told him to give us a return pass for 9 holes. We where insulted publicly in front of other customers. My friend became angry and walked out leaving the course. I calmly tried to reason with Mike without success. He ignored me and then continued his condescending conversation as he refused to do what the Pro told him with the Pro standing right there. Finally, he responded and I stated that I would not return to Duck Creek to play again. I am an African American minister. My friend is Mexican and a 1 handicap golfer with extensive experience in this industry. All of this embarrassment happened in the presence of several men who were not our ethnicity. We paid! We should have been treated like customer instead of suspects. I am hard pressed to believe that Mike would have behaved this way with the other men standing in the room.
